Framed Filter Disc

Framed Filter Disc | Encased Screen Disc | Edge-Bound Filter Disc Manufacturer

Framed Filter Disc, also known as Encased Screen Disc or Edge-Bound Filter Disc, is a precision-engineered filtration component consisting of a woven or sintered wire mesh disc securely encased within a rigid metal frame or edge ring. The framed structure enhances mechanical strength, dimensional stability, and sealing performance, making it ideal for demanding industrial filtration applications.

Unlike loose filter discs, the edge-bound design prevents mesh deformation, fraying, or bypass leakage under high pressure, vibration, or repeated cleaning cycles. Framed filter discs are widely used in hydraulics, chemical processing, food & beverage filtration, polymer extrusion, pharmaceutical equipment, and OEM filtration systems, where reliability and consistent filtration accuracy are critical.

Available in various materials, micron ratings, frame structures, and customized geometries, Framed Filter Discs are designed to integrate seamlessly into filter housings, cartridges, and assemblies.

Advantages of Framed Filter Mesh Disc

  • Enhanced Structural Integrity
    The metal frame or edge binding firmly secures the filter mesh, preventing distortion, collapse, or edge damage during operation, installation, or backflushing.
  • Superior Sealing Performance
    Edge-bound construction eliminates unfiltered bypass at the disc perimeter, ensuring all process media passes through the filtration surface.
  • Extended Service Life
    Framed filter discs withstand high differential pressure, thermal cycling, and aggressive process environments, resulting in longer operating life and reduced replacement frequency.
  • High Filtration Accuracy
    Precision mesh selection and controlled edge encapsulation maintain consistent pore size and filtration efficiency.
  • Easy Installation & Handling
    Rigid framed structure allows quick, damage-free installation and removal, particularly in automated or high-maintenance systems.
  • Broad Material Compatibility
    Suitable for corrosive, high-temperature, hygienic, and food-grade applications through proper material selection.
  • Customizable Design
    Diameter, thickness, mesh layers, frame type, and bonding method can be fully customized to meet specific OEM or system requirements.

Specification of Framed Filter Mesh Disc

Filter Media Options

  • Woven Wire Mesh
  • Sintered Wire Mesh (Single Layer / Multi-Layer / Five-Layer)
  • Perforated Metal with Backing Mesh
  • Dutch Weave Mesh (Plain / Twill / Reverse Dutch)

Available Materials

  • Stainless Steel: 304, 304L, 316, 316L
  • Duplex Stainless Steel
  • Carbon Steel
  • Brass / Phosphor Bronze
  • Nickel & Nickel Alloys
  • Inconel / Monel (on request)

Frame / Edge Types

  • Rolled Edge (Metal Ring Encased)
  • Welded Frame
  • Crimped or Clamped Edge
  • Spot-Welded Edge Binding
  • Brazed or Sinter-Bonded Frame

Filtration Rating

  • From 1 micron to 500 microns (customizable)
  • Absolute or nominal filtration available

Dimensions

  • Disc Diameter: 10 mm – 600 mm
  • Thickness: Customized according to mesh layers and frame design
  • Tolerance: ±0.05 mm (or per customer specification)

Operating Conditions

  • Operating Temperature: up to 600°C (material-dependent)
  • Pressure Resistance: High differential pressure capable
  • Surface Finish: Pickled, polished, electropolished (optional)

Custom Options

  • Multi-layer laminated mesh
  • Reinforced support backing
  • OEM branding or part number marking
  • Special shapes beyond round (on request)
